NASDAQ:BOOM
DMC Global
- Stock
Last Close
6.19
06/11 21:01
Market Cap
276.95M
Beta: 1.65
Volume Today
187.44K
Avg: 141.85K
PE Ratio
12.21
PFCF: 6.82
Preview
Full access to financials is available to subscribers only. Please support our work and get full access to all features. You can cancel anytime. If you'd like a demo, free trial or have any questions, please checkout the help page
Dec '14 | Dec '15 | Dec '16 | Dec '17 | Dec '18 | Dec '19 | Dec '20 | Dec '21 | Dec '22 | Dec '23 | ||
|---|---|---|---|---|---|---|---|---|---|---|---|
average inventory | 40.83M - | 37.77M 7.47% | 32.14M 14.91% | 32.29M 0.46% | 43.41M 34.44% | 52.40M 20.72% | 53.15M 1.43% | 88.39M 66.31% | 140.40M 58.84% | 161.65M 15.13% | |
average payables | 14.37M - | 14.35M 0.15% | 13.94M 2.84% | 16.54M 18.66% | 22.03M 33.20% | 29.50M 33.88% | 26.17M 11.30% | 28.93M 10.54% | 43.55M 50.55% | 43.51M 0.08% | |
average receivables | 37.11M - | 35.65M 3.93% | 34.38M 3.57% | 41.21M 19.88% | 54.59M 32.45% | 60.28M 10.43% | 46.11M 23.51% | 51.65M 12.01% | 83.17M 61.04% | 100.31M 20.60% | |
book value per share | 11.32 - | 8.50 24.92% | 7.96 6.36% | 7.37 7.35% | 9.24 25.35% | 11.81 27.75% | 13.31 12.76% | 20.47 53.77% | 19.66 3.96% | 0.02 99.89% | |
capex per share | -1.56 - | -0.39 75.07% | -0.40 3.84% | -0.43 6.50% | -3.10 619.81% | -1.87 39.87% | -0.94 49.81% | -0.49 47.50% | -0.96 95.22% | ||
capex to depreciation | -1.63 - | -0.53 67.51% | -0.53 0.47% | -0.59 10.22% | -4.74 709.08% | -2.76 41.74% | -1.25 54.70% | -0.68 45.44% | -0.36 46.80% | ||
capex to operating cash flow | -0.92 - | -3.36 265.75% | -0.31 90.64% | -0.92 191.74% | -1.63 77.96% | -0.42 74.18% | -0.46 8.31% | 0.68 248.13% | -0.41 161.19% | ||
capex to revenue | -0.11 - | -0.03 69.20% | -0.04 10.80% | -0.03 11.04% | -0.14 330.57% | -0.07 50.46% | -0.06 11.68% | -0.03 44.93% | -0.03 14.65% | ||
cash per share | 0.69 - | 0.45 34.26% | 0.45 0.65% | 0.63 37.79% | 0.92 47.02% | 1.40 51.65% | 3.65 161.16% | 1.75 52.01% | 1.30 25.77% | 0.00 99.83% | |
days of inventory on hand | 103.70 - | 98.55 4.97% | 87.78 10.93% | 97.79 11.40% | 86.41 11.63% | 77.63 10.17% | 111.37 43.46% | 225.97 102.91% | 121.96 46.03% | 119.99 1.62% | |
days payables outstanding | 36.40 - | 40.66 11.69% | 40.37 0.71% | 54.24 34.37% | 41.02 24.38% | 50.22 22.44% | 37.23 25.87% | 73.27 96.82% | 36.46 50.24% | 28.93 20.65% | |
days sales outstanding | 63.97 - | 78.28 22.37% | 75.86 3.09% | 93.65 23.44% | 66.76 28.71% | 55.87 16.31% | 49.96 10.58% | 100.94 102.04% | 52.69 47.80% | 53.90 2.30% | |
debt to assets | 0.10 - | 0.20 93.65% | 0.14 29.59% | 0.14 0.85% | 0.17 19.92% | 0.05 70.09% | 0.04 21.70% | 0.17 323.41% | 0.15 11.41% | 0.13 13.31% | |
debt to equity | 0.15 - | 0.31 111.21% | 0.21 34.07% | 0.23 14.11% | 0.31 31.21% | 0.08 73.08% | 0.06 31.01% | 0.41 614.86% | 0.35 14.68% | 0.28 19.07% | |
dividend yield | 0.01 - | 0.02 128.55% | 0.01 77.86% | 0.00 36.40% | 0.00 28.67% | 0.00 80.92% | 0.01 39.03% | 0.22 3,569.08% | |||
earnings yield | 0.01 - | -0.25 2,202.13% | -0.03 88.19% | -0.05 80.56% | 0.06 213.84% | 0.05 13.00% | -0.00 104.25% | -0.00 34.41% | 0.03 2,347.36% | 0.00 99.78% | |
enterprise value | 232.66M - | 118.62M 49.02% | 233.21M 96.61% | 368.39M 57.96% | 538.26M 46.11% | 649.13M 20.60% | 622.76M 4.06% | 814.18M 30.74% | 484.03M 40.55% | 367.42B 75,809.37% | |
enterprise value over ebitda | 8.85 - | 81.47 820.46% | 31.82 60.94% | 19.60 38.42% | 9.81 49.93% | 7.41 24.50% | 47.04 534.94% | 67.00 42.43% | 5.99 91.06% | 6.01K 100,139.28% | |
ev to operating cash flow | 9.98 - | 73.31 634.59% | 12.82 82.52% | 54.60 326.06% | 19.48 64.33% | 10.05 48.40% | 20.51 104.10% | -63.55 409.82% | 10.77 116.95% | 5.57K 51,640.01% | |
ev to sales | 1.15 - | 0.71 38.13% | 1.47 106.96% | 1.91 29.92% | 1.65 13.70% | 1.63 0.98% | 2.72 66.43% | 3.13 15.18% | 0.74 76.36% | 510.88 68,937.94% | |
free cash flow per share | 0.14 - | -0.27 296.19% | 0.88 422.68% | 0.04 95.57% | -1.20 3,172.60% | 2.56 313.42% | 1.12 56.47% | -1.22 209.23% | 1.36 211.64% | 0.00 99.75% | |
free cash flow yield | 0.01 - | -0.04 549.64% | 0.06 242.31% | 0.00 97.20% | -0.03 2,291.59% | 0.06 266.78% | 0.03 54.77% | -0.03 219.26% | 0.07 327.47% | 0.00 99.74% | |
graham net net | -0.61 - | -0.97 59.99% | -0.33 66.65% | -0.23 28.20% | -1.54 561.76% | -0.85 44.83% | 1.42 266.67% | -9.08 739.09% | -7.05 22.28% | -0.00 99.94% | |
graham number | 6.91 - | 18.14 162.43% | 9.08 49.93% | 14.76 62.60% | 20.88 41.44% | 24.91 19.26% | 5.35 78.53% | 5.14 3.89% | 16.73 225.46% | 0.03 99.85% | |
income quality | 12.10 - | -0.07 100.56% | -2.80 4,044.61% | -0.36 87.21% | 0.91 353.43% | 1.90 109.22% | -21.50 1,233.20% | 12.69 158.99% | 3.25 74.39% | 1.90 41.61% | |
intangibles to total assets | 0.27 - | 0.21 24.18% | 0.20 4.51% | 0.07 62.16% | 0.04 51.92% | 0.02 40.67% | 0.01 38.17% | 0.46 3,402.92% | 0.41 10.87% | 0.38 6.89% | |
interest coverage | 12.99 - | -13.60 204.68% | -4.94 63.66% | -7.44 50.51% | 23.17 411.49% | 37.60 62.24% | 2.95 92.15% | -1.78 160.39% | 4.85 371.88% | -6.43 232.63% | |
interest debt per share | 1.71 - | 2.78 62.42% | 1.71 38.32% | 1.85 7.78% | 2.96 60.26% | 1.09 63.30% | 0.81 25.29% | 8.39 934.35% | 7.18 14.42% | 0.01 99.92% | |
inventory turnover | 3.52 - | 3.70 5.23% | 4.16 12.27% | 3.73 10.24% | 4.22 13.16% | 4.70 11.32% | 3.28 30.30% | 1.62 50.72% | 2.99 85.28% | 3.04 1.64% | |
invested capital | 0.15 - | 0.31 111.21% | 0.21 34.07% | 0.23 14.11% | 0.31 31.21% | 0.08 73.08% | 0.06 31.01% | 0.41 614.86% | 0.35 14.68% | 0.28 19.07% | |
market cap | 219.27M - | 97.41M 55.58% | 223.90M 129.86% | 359.39M 60.51% | 510.28M 41.99% | 655.21M 28.40% | 639.68M 2.37% | 697.56M 9.05% | 376.37M 46.04% | 367.34B 97,499.28% | |
net current asset value | 30.68M - | 22.01M 28.27% | 23.21M 5.47% | 32.65M 40.67% | 26.08M 20.12% | 39.07M 49.80% | 60.58M 55.04% | -67.50M 211.42% | -23.94M 64.54% | 40.37M 268.66% | |
net debt to ebitda | 0.51 - | 14.57 2,761.40% | 1.27 91.28% | 0.48 62.32% | 0.51 6.52% | -0.07 113.61% | -1.28 1,741.81% | 9.60 850.73% | 1.33 86.11% | 1.39 4.03% | |
net income per share | 0.19 - | -1.72 1,017.22% | -0.46 73.23% | -1.31 185.36% | 2.10 259.60% | 2.33 11.33% | -0.10 104.09% | -0.06 39.93% | 0.63 1,202.97% | 0.00 99.79% | |
operating cash flow per share | 1.70 - | 0.12 93.18% | 1.29 1,009.51% | 0.47 63.49% | 1.90 304.48% | 4.43 132.92% | 2.05 53.67% | -0.73 135.44% | 2.32 419.03% | 0.00 99.85% | |
payables turnover | 10.03 - | 8.98 10.46% | 9.04 0.71% | 6.73 25.58% | 8.90 32.24% | 7.27 18.32% | 9.80 34.90% | 4.98 49.19% | 10.01 100.95% | 12.61 26.02% | |
receivables turnover | 5.71 - | 4.66 18.28% | 4.81 3.18% | 3.90 18.99% | 5.47 40.27% | 6.53 19.49% | 7.31 11.84% | 3.62 50.50% | 6.93 91.58% | 6.77 2.25% | |
research and ddevelopement to revenue | |||||||||||
return on tangible assets | 0.02 - | -0.17 1,127.51% | -0.05 69.82% | -0.12 136.30% | 0.13 211.71% | 0.13 4.63% | -0.01 104.08% | -0.00 57.78% | 0.02 1,191.72% | 0.05 103.38% | |
revenue per share | 14.80 - | 11.98 19.06% | 11.23 6.28% | 13.44 19.71% | 22.47 67.18% | 27.27 21.37% | 15.49 43.18% | 14.77 4.67% | 33.78 128.73% | 0.04 99.89% | |
roe | 0.02 - | -0.20 1,321.59% | -0.06 71.41% | -0.18 207.99% | 0.23 227.32% | 0.20 12.86% | -0.01 103.63% | -0.00 60.93% | 0.03 1,248.47% | 0.06 98.92% | |
roic | 0.01 - | -0.14 1,232.74% | -0.04 68.33% | -0.12 161.09% | 0.19 262.03% | 0.19 0.29% | 0.01 96.24% | -0.00 105.41% | 0.03 8,403.75% | 0.08 155.43% | |
sales general and administrative to revenue | 0.12 - | 0.13 7.22% | 0.14 10.86% | 0.14 0.92% | 0.12 16.30% | 0.10 18.91% | 0.13 33.16% | 0.14 9.64% | 0.12 16.55% | 0.10 9.98% | |
shareholders equity per share | 11.32 - | 8.50 24.92% | 7.96 6.36% | 7.37 7.35% | 9.24 25.35% | 11.81 27.75% | 13.31 12.76% | 20.47 53.77% | 19.66 3.96% | 0.02 99.89% | |
stock based compensation to revenue | 0.02 - | 0.02 4.42% | 0.01 13.36% | 0.02 5.20% | 0.01 28.92% | 0.01 19.36% | 0.02 89.18% | 0.03 2.06% | 0.02 39.16% | 0.01 7.14% | |
tangible asset value | 95.42M - | 80.81M 15.31% | 80.48M 0.41% | 92.92M 15.45% | 125.70M 35.28% | 166.26M 32.27% | 193.25M 16.23% | 160.88M 16.75% | 208.52M 29.61% | 261.07M 25.20% | |
tangible book value per share | 6.97 - | 5.80 16.81% | 5.70 1.75% | 5.25 7.84% | 8.65 64.75% | 11.40 31.82% | 13.07 14.58% | 9.14 30.08% | 10.77 17.90% | 0.01 99.88% | |
working capital | 62.59M - | 53.56M 14.43% | 42.61M 20.43% | 54.33M 27.50% | 67.65M 24.52% | 72.93M 7.80% | 96.20M 31.91% | 133.38M 38.65% | 158.82M 19.07% | 200.35M 26.15% |
All numbers in USD (except ratios and percentages)